Ideal Solar Panel Location
While no two roofs are identical, optimal panel placement relies on hard data: we configure arrays to optimize annual kWh/kW by carefully weighing azimuth, tilt, row spacing, and shading buffers verified by LiDAR and horizon scans. We calculate hourly sun paths, then implement azimuth optimization to achieve your best production window—true south when feasible, or strategic east/west splits to smooth peaks. We quantify roof shading from trees, chimneys, and ridges, then situate modules to lower mismatch losses and enable effective MLPE operation.
We calibrate tilt for the latitude of Chilliwack, snow removal, and wind loading, and determine row spacing to eliminate back-row obstruction in winter. On ground mounts, we employ backtracking profiles; on roofs, we give priority to keep-outs for access pathways and code clearances. The result: improved yield, decreased LCOE.
Top-Quality Solar Panels and Tested Installation Practices
Because extended performance starts with strategic component decisions, give priority to Tier 1, UL/CSA-certified modules with elevated efficiency (20–23%+), reduced annual degradation rates (≤0.5%/yr), and robust 25–30 year performance warranties. You'll optimize output and safeguard ROI with panel durability validated through IEC 61215/61730 testing and tight manufacturing standards that confirm cell quality, lamination integrity, and PID resistance.
Match premium modules with proven installation methods. Require racking engineered to CSA A370/ASCE 7 wind/snow loads, corrosion-resistant fasteners, and flashed, torque-specified penetrations that maintain your roof warranty. Demand NEC/CEC-compliant wiring, AFCI/rapid shutdown, and properly sized conductors to minimize voltage drop. Choose inverters with ≥97% CEC efficiency and documented MTBF data. Lastly, demand commissioning reports: IV-curve traces, insulation resistance, thermal imaging, and production baselines to verify performance on day one.

Preventative Maintenance Schedules
Strategically preserve performance with a preventative maintenance routine that's customized to Chilliwack's climate, site conditions, and equipment mix. We map tasks to weather patterns: spring and fall seasonal inspections check string voltage, IV curves, thermal signatures, and racking torque. You'll decrease degradation by identifying soiling, shading growth, and connector resistance before they cost yield.
On every visit, we perform module cleaning as required, test insulation resistance, install updates for inverter firmware, and log KPIs against baseline. Quarterly, we complete filter replacement on inverters and website combiner cooling, flush drains, and assess conduit seals to eliminate moisture ingress. Annually, we adjust and calibrate monitoring sensors, torque terminations to spec, and confirm ground continuity. The end result: improved uptime, consistent kWh/kW, and consistent O&M costs synchronized with your asset's production goals.

Can Solar Power Be Integrated With Existing Backup Generators?
Yes—you can integrate solar with existing backup generators. You'll require generator compatibility verification, a properly sized transfer switch, and a hybrid inverter that supports AC-coupling. We analyze generator frequency stability, automatic start/stop signaling, and load prioritization to stop backfeed. Data shows synchronized controls decrease fuel use from 40% to 60% during outages. We'll right-size batteries, set charge priorities, and program outage modes so your generator activates solely when solar and storage fall short of demand.

How Does Snow and Moss Affect Panel Performance Here?
Snow and moss each reduce system output. Snow coverage can decrease production by 80–100% until it slides away; slick glass surfaces, 30–40° tilt angles, and black-framed modules promote snow sliding. Yield decreases 5–15% from moss shading due to blocked sunlight and hotspot development. Mitigation involves anti-reflective coatings, hydrophobic treatments, adequate spacing, and string wiring that reduces mismatch. Employ bypass diodes, observe string-level metrics, remove overhanging branches, and arrange annual gentle maintenance with certified biocide.
